@MNCPA- I used CPAExcel for all 4 parts. I did use the Wiley book a tad for FAR, but not too much just mainly for additional MCQs. I also used Jeff's Ninja notes for BEC and REG just for supplemental materials and to help me take better notes, but 90% of my studies came from CPAExcel. I highly recommend it since it's 1/2 the price of Becker. They also break things down into 30 minute “bite sized” lessons so it's not so overwhelming. I promise I don't work for them! LOL! I'm just glad I chose them. (Although we will see about REG LOL)
As far as tips go…I went through material, did MCQ for the section I studied. Then about once a week, I would go back and do MCQs for the sections I've already studied. Once I got through all of the materials, I would do practice quizzes and exams. I averaged anywhere from 80-90 on the practice tests, but also had some 60's and 70's in there. the last week I made a list of topics that I kept getting wrong and went back and reviewed them and made flashcards that I carried with me everywhere. The last night I vegged out and watched TV. Morning of, I reviewed my flashcards and that's it.
